<b draggable="1n343"></b><em date-time="v_ovi"></em><dfn draggable="glf13"></dfn><tt dir="6fq7i"></tt><sub lang="6m73i"></sub>

tpwallet 荔枝币挖矿全景解析:安全、合约工具、Vyper 与可扩展存储

tpwallet 上的荔枝币挖矿是一个多维话题。本篇从安全、合约工具、专业解答、智能科技应用、Vyper 语言以及可扩展性存储等维度进行梳理,帮助读者建立对挖矿生态的系统认知。首先需要明确的是挖矿的核心在于参与网络共识并获得奖励,同时要关注成本与风险的平衡。以下内容以高层次视角展开,供从业者与爱好者参考。\n\n一、安全最佳实践

\n- 私钥与助记词的保护:私钥是进入资金的钥匙,应使用硬件钱包或离线储存的方式,避免将密钥放在联网设备上。\n- 账户与设备安全:为钱包账户开启两步认证,定期更改口令,使用独立设备运行钱包客户端,避免同一设备承载太多信任对象。\n- 来源校验与防钓鱼:只从官方渠道获取下载地址与合约地址,对挖矿池链接进行二次确认,避免钓鱼页面与伪装应用。\n- 软件更新与审计:及时更新钱包和节点软件版本,关注官方公告与安全通告,必要时进行第三方审计。\n- 资源监控与风险控制:设置温度、功耗与算力的阈值报警,避免硬件过载和意外损坏。\n\n二、合约工具与 Vyper\nVyper 是一种以可审计性和安全性为核心的智能合约语言,语法简洁、可读性强,自然适合对资金流与分配逻辑进行安全审计。与 Solidity 相比,Vyper 不支持某些复杂特性,但这也降低了潜在风险。常用工具包括 Remix、Brownie、以及官方的 Vyper 编译器,配合测试框架可以在本地快速迭代。一个稳妥的工作流通常是:先用 Vyper 编写核心分配合约,进行静态分析与单元测试,再接入正式部署与对账。对于挖矿奖励分发、池子治理等场景,确保边界条件明确、访问控制清晰、事件日志完备。\n\n三、专业解答\n- 如何评估挖矿收益与成本?需要汇总算力、能源成本、硬件折旧、维护成本与网络难度的动态变化,建立一个简单的收益模型并定期回顾。\n- 如何选择矿池?关注矿池的信誉、支付阈值、出块稳定性以及对自有资产的控制权。避免将全部资产绑定在单一未知源上。\n- 如何进行合约审计前的自检?使用静态分析工具、逐步覆盖的单元测试、关键函数的访问控制和越权保护,以及对可能的重入、整数溢出等常见漏洞的关注。\n- 数据与隐私的权衡怎么办?必要的公开信息应通过事件日志公开,敏感数据尽量存储在链下或加密后再上链。\n\n四、智能科技应用\n挖矿运维可以借助人工智能和物联网实现更高效的能源管理与故障自诊断。通过采集设备温度、风扇转速、供电波动等 telemetry 数据,建立预测性维护模型,及早发现潜在故障。智能告警系统可以在异常发生前发出通知,降低停机时间。此外,AI 还可用于审计与异常检测,提升合约行为的透明度和安全性。\n\n五、Vyper 的要点回顾\nVyper 强调安全性与可审计性,适合对资金流与治理逻辑有严格要求的场景。其语法更简洁,防止复杂继承和低级特性带来的漏洞。对于挖矿相关的分发合约、抵押与奖励计算等模块,使用 Vyper 可以提升代码可读性与审计通过率。需要注意的是 Vyper 的生态相对 Solidity 小,需要依赖合适的工具链与社区资源来提升开发效率。\n\n六、可扩展性存储\n在挖矿生态中,链上数据以外部数据存储结合的方式实现可扩展性。核心余额、交易证据等关键信息应保留在区块链以确保不可抵赖性,而大规模日志、矿池统计和长时序数据应放在链下存储。可选方案包括 IPFS、Filecoin、Arweave 等去中心化存储网络,结合哈希指纹在区块链上进行引用。对实时查询,可以借助 Layer2 解决方案或索引服务来提升响应速度。实践中应设计合理的数据分层结构,确保数据可追溯、可恢复,并兼顾成本。\n\n七、结语\n tpwallet 荔枝币挖矿是一个跨越安全、开发与数据存储的综合实践。通过严格的安全实践、稳健的合约工具链、以及对智能科技应用和可扩展存储的合理应用,参与者可以在保障资产安全的前提下,提升运维效率与

透明度。

作者:林岚发布时间:2025-12-03 09:39:56

评论

CryptoNerd77

这篇文章把安全与合约工具讲得很清楚,受益匪浅。

蓝海行者

关于 Vyper 的部分很实用,尤其是对审计角度的说明。

MinaTech

可扩展性存储的思路很有启发,IPFS 与 Arweave 的结合值得尝试。

星云旅人

希望后续能有量化的收益估算方法和矿池对比数据。

NovaCoder

专业解答部分简明扼要,适合初学者快速入门。

相关阅读
<legend date-time="i0uhs"></legend><kbd date-time="kzzat"></kbd><ins lang="q7hv3"></ins><legend lang="evh76"></legend><noscript dropzone="fn_bo"></noscript><code id="ftz_0"></code><abbr draggable="3_5o7"></abbr><kbd dropzone="howqc"></kbd>